Let me first describe the problem first:
When I connect my Bluetooth headset (Philips SHB7150) to my Xperia Z3 tablet compact I can not control my music. If I start playing music from the app, it plays fine through the headset but I don't have control. This used to work before, unfortunately I can't pinpoint when the issue started but it's possible it happened after upgrading from Lollipop 5.0.2 to 5.1.1.
Now on to my troubleshooting results:
- When I turn off the BT headset and turn it back on, it connects to the tablet without hassle but I have no music controls.
- When I turn off the tablet and turn it back on, it connects to the BT headset without hassle but I have no music controls.
- When I pair the headset again using NFC, it connects to the tablet and I have music control :good:
- When I turn off BT on the tablet and turn it back on it connects to the BT headset and I have music control :good:
- When I connect the BT headset to the tablet and go into BT settings, open the settings for the BT headset + uncheck 'media' + confirm + check 'media' + confirm and I have music control :good:
- When the tablet connects to BT in my car, it starts playing after the play command from the receiver. :good:
- In these last 4 cases, the solution is only good until next time the BT headset is turned off and connects again. Then there is no music control until I repeat one of those 4 steps.
Things I have tried:
- Use another application to play my music (stock Xperia music app, Google music, Rocket Player, Shuttle+, ... are all experiencing the same issue. So I don't think it is due to the music playing software
- Tried an application (headset button controller) to try and change the button behaviour but it does not receive the command from the headset (no beep)
- Connect my BT headset to another device (Sony Xperia S, MacBook Air) and it works fine (both after pairing and after turning BT headset off and on again)
- Factory reset my tablet using Sony Bridge for Mac -included wipe of internal data-, still the same issue.
- I tried to find some ADB command to reset everything BT, but all I could accomplish was using the command to start BT (due to lack of knowledge on ADB commands)
- I deleted all app data and cache for 'Bluetooth sharing' in application manager + restarted and connected again (no success)
- I re-paired the headset once more but this time without adding it as a smart-lock unlocking device but had no luck controlling music when I connected it again
To conclude:
The headset is working fine with other devices, I can't pinpoint if this is a software/hardware issue because it appears to be only for this BT headset/laptop combination and with all music software AND continues after factory reset...
Other BT devices (=car stereo, I don't have another BT headset to test with) are working fine to control music on my tablet
Restarting BT on the tablet or re-autoring the use of media in BT settings on the tablet permanently resolves the issue until the next time the headset is connected.
So it looks like either something hijacks my device as soon as it connects to the tablet OR the media-authorization gets revoked in the BT settings for that device. 1. Make sure the BT devices aren't paired with any other devices before trying to pair with watch;
2. If BT on watch is working fine, you should stay connect if you go away from your phone about 10m (without barriers), if connection drops 30-50cm from phone then maybe you have a problem with the watch's BT (weak connection due to bad antennae or BT chip);
3. Put phone and any other device around in Airplane mode (or switch other BT devices off), do the same to watch, then enable only BT and try to pair again. There are some known cases of WiFi/BT interference.
If everything fails, maybe the phone/speaker simply aren't compatible if they pair with other devices. Watch should be able to list other BT devices nearby, if the list is always empty, looks like BT is damaged. Try an unpair (reset) and pair again with another phone and/or account on Amazfit app. Good luck.

I had Bixby Routines set up on my S21 to do some things automatically when connected with a car Bluetooth kit. Everything was working fine until the last update of One UI 4.0. After the update, nothing happens when I connect to the Bluetooth kit in the car. I deleted the Bixby routine, reset the app data, deleted the Bluetooth partnership, and reconnected to the car's Bluetooth kit - nothing helped.
When I create Bixby routines using regular Bluetooth headphones, everything works fine. The problem only occurs with the car's Bluetooth kit. While searching the Internet, I found out that there was a similar problem with Bixby procedures before. Back then, Bixby routines would not work if the bluetooth device did not have an audio profile. My BT car kit does not have such a profile, only a hands-free profile is available. Has the old malfunction returned?
